ETH plunges over the weekend, BMNR leads crypto stock decline
Event Interpretation
The sharp drop in ETH over the weekend directly impacted the book net assets of BMNR, which holds a $10 billion Ethereum position; the stock price reflected the losses at Monday's opening.
COIN, CRCL, and BLSH fell in sync. Crypto-related stocks were under pressure overall, compounded by concerns over their respective fundamentals, with declines approaching or exceeding 8%.
